Birth: | 3rd February, 1976 |
Nationality: | Australian |
Profession: | Actress |
Isla Lang Fisher was born in Muscat, Oman. She is an Australian actress. She was born to Scottish parents in Oman and raised in Australia. She studied at Methodist Ladies' College, Perth. She has since been known for her comedic roles in Scooby-Doo, I Heart Huckabees, Wedding Crashers, Wedding Daze, Hot Rod, Definitely, Maybe, Confessions of a Shopaholic, Rango, and Bachelorette. Her role in other films include: Swimming Pool, London, The Great Gatsby, Now You See Me, Life of Crime, Grimsby, and Keeping Up with the Joneses. Her role in television include: Paradise Beach, Home and Away, Oliver Twist, and Arrested Development.
